Diode lasers in soft tissue oral surgery

Diode lasers have a diversity of applications in the medical field. Small and compact, they can be „stacked“ to produce considerable output powers. The active material is a semi- conducting crystal, usually gallium arsenide (GaAs) or similar compounds. The precise wavelenght depends upon the material used in the semiconductor layers. The beam from the diode laser is usually more divergent than that of the other lasers, requiring additional optics to produce a collimated output beam. Beams can be in continuous wave or pulsed. The advantage of diode systems is their compactness, high efficiency and reliability. Some lasers devices use low power visible diode lasers in place of helium-neon (HeNe) lasers for aiming beams. To understand the use of laser surgery, it is necessary to know the fundamental principles of laser light. In some specific clinical cases we still do need the help from soe of the more conventional techniques to complete the soft tissue intraoral surgical procedures. The best choice and clinical supplement for laser surgery is high frequency. Practitioners should be satisfied that novel clinical approaches have a sound scientific basis, and are not adopted solely just on the basis of anecdotal reports or incomplete researches. Despite the enthusiastic acceptance oft his technology by professionals and the public, further researches, including controlled clinical studies, to investigate the higher efficacy, as well as the other side effects of laser therapy, is still needed.
